Está en la página 1de 6

EJERCICIO N° 2

Use los métodos de: Euler, Heun, Rk4, ab4 y abm4; además las funciones ODEs para resolver el
problema de valor inicial:

y ' + y 2− y=0 en [ 3 ; 5 ] con y (3 )=4


y determine las soluciones que se obtienen con los siguientes valores para 𝑛:

n=2; n=10+ N y n=100+ N


PROCEDIMIENTO:

1) Resuelva analíticamente la EDO:

y ' + y 2− y=0
dy
=− y 2 + y
dx
dy
∫ − y 2 + y =∫ dx
( ln ( y ) −ln ( y−1 )=x +C )∗−1
−lon ( y ) + ln ( y −1 )=−x +C

ln ( y −1
y )
=−x +C

y−1
e− x+C =
y
1
e− x+C =1−
y
−1
y= − x+C
e −1

2) Resuelva la EDO con MatLab


3) Grafique la FAMILIA DE FUNCIONES (obtenida anteriormente en los pasos anteriores)
empleando el graficador de su preferencia mínimo 4 valores de C.

4) De la familia de funciones elegimos, la que cumple el valor inicial: y ( 3 )=4

SOLUCIÓN ANALITICA

−1
y= − x+C
e −1
vi=f ( x )=4
−1
4= − x+C
e −1
3
C=ln( )
4

−1
5) En Matlab grafique la función: y= − x+C , para el intervalo asignado.
e −1
SOLUCIÓN ANALITICA

y=f ( 5 )=?
−1
y= 3
−5 +ln( )
4
e −1
y=1.112968

valor real : f ( 5 )=1.112968


6) Para número de pasos (n=2), calcule y ( 5 )=4
a) Aplicando los métodos de Euler, Heun, Rk4, ab4 y abm4.

ANALISIS

El programa menos recomendado es Heun precenta un error muy grande

b) Aplicamos las funciones ODE


ANALISIS

La función ODE45 es la más precisa

7) Para número de pasos (n=10+4=14 ) , calcule y ( 1 )=2


a) Aplicando los métodos de Euler, Heun, Rk4, ab4 y abm4.

ANALISIS
En conclusión, el resultado del rk4 es el más preciso

b) Aplicamos las funciones ODE.

ANALISIS

La función ode45 es la más precisa

8) Para número de pasos (n=100+4=104 ) , calcule y ( 1 )=−1


a) Aplicando los métodos de Euler, Heun, Rk4, ab4 y abm4.
ANALISIS

El programa rk4 muestra como error más próximo al 0%

b) Aplicamos las funciones ODE.

ANALISIS

Sugerimos que para esta EDO se use un número de pasos más grande para que los resultados sean
más precisos

También podría gustarte